Because babies often rely on milk during their first few years of … WebDec 14, 2016 · Galactosemia is a rare, hereditary disorder of carbohydrate metabolism that affects the body’s ability to convert galactose to glucose. Galactose is a sugar contained in milk, including human mother’s milk as well as other dairy products. It is also produced by the human body, and this is called endogenous galactose.

The differences between a milk allergy and lactose intolerance can sometimes be subtle. A milk allergy is an IgE-mediated reaction caused by proteins in cow’s milk, while lactose intolerance is the body’s inability to properly digest lactose, the … treeview item pythonWebOct 11, 2014 · No: Lactose intolerance is a inherited metabolic problem in that the intestine lacks the enzyme to break down the lactose in milk. Milk allergy is also partly genetically predisposed but is not linked to lactose intolerance.
